England women reach the final of the European Championships

September 6 – England’s footballers tonight beat Holland 2-1 after extra time to reach the final of the Women’s European Championship in Tampere for the first in quarter-of-a-century.

Beckham wants to be involved in Team GB for London 2012

September 6 – David Beckham (pictured), England’s former captain, wants to be involved in Britain’s football team for the London 2012 Olympics, he said today.

Nigerian Government offer companies tax cuts to support Super Eagles

September 1 – Nigeria’s Government has offered companies the incentive of tax-cuts if they support the country’s bid to qualify for next year’s World Cup in South Africa, they have announced.

FIFA confirm they will conduct age testing at under-17 World Cup

August 31 - Bone tests will be performed on soccer players at the Under-17 World Cup in Nigeria to catch teams with over-age players, FIFA confirmed today, as first reported on insidethegames.

Hodgson keen on 2012 Olympic job

August 30 – Fulham manager Roy Hodgson (pictured) said today he would be prepared to coach Britain’s football team in the London 2012 Olympics if he was asked.
